1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a Constant?

Back

A constant is a fixed value that does not change.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a Variable?

Back

A variable is a symbol used to represent an unknown value.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a Term?

Back

A term is a single mathematical expression that can be a number, variable, or the product of numbers and variables.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are Like Terms?

Back

Like terms are terms that have the same variable raised to the same power.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a Numerical Coefficient?

Back

A numerical coefficient is a number that multiplies a variable in a term.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an Expression?

Back

An expression is a combination of numbers, variables, and operators without an equality sign.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an Equation?

Back

An equation is a mathematical statement that asserts the equality of two expressions.
